Solution for 2(3x-1)=6+4x-10 equation:



2(3x-1)=6+4x-10
We move all terms to the left:
2(3x-1)-(6+4x-10)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
2(3x-1)-(4x-4)=0
We multiply parentheses
6x-(4x-4)-2=0
We get rid of parentheses
6x-4x+4-2=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
2x+2=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
2x=-2
x=-2/2
x=-1
